SQL standard to escape column names?

...ing to SQLite, 'foo' is an SQL string "foo" is an SQL identifier (column/table/etc) [foo] is an identifier in MS SQL `foo` is an identifier in MySQL For qualified names, the syntax is: "t"."foo" or [t].[foo], etc. MySQL supports the standard "foo" when the ANSI_QUOTES option is enabled. ...

How can I define a composite primary key in SQL?

... Just for clarification: a table can have at most one primary key. A primary key consists of one or more columns (from that table). If a primary key consists of two or more columns it is called a composite primary key. It is defined as follows: CREATE...
